PPayrollFit
View all articles
Multi-Entity Payroll: How to Manage Multiple Legal Entities Without Losing Your Mind
Operations

Multi-Entity Payroll: How to Manage Multiple Legal Entities Without Losing Your Mind

Managing payroll across multiple legal entities creates compounding complexity — different rules, different banks, different regulators. Here's how leading companies solve it.

April 20256 min read

The moment a company expands from one legal entity to two, payroll complexity doesn't just double — it multiplies. Multi-entity payroll management is one of the most underestimated operational challenges in modern business.

Why Multi-Entity Payroll Is So Hard

Each legal entity brings its own tax registrations, bank accounts, collective agreements, reporting hierarchy, and compliance calendar. Running them separately in spreadsheets is a recipe for reconciliation errors that compound every month.

The Four Most Common Mistakes

  1. Separate spreadsheets per entity — no single source of truth, reconciliation errors compound
  2. Using one payroll company for multiple entities — auditors will find it; CNSS will penalise it
  3. Manual inter-entity cost allocation — shared employees need proper cost split and tax treatment
  4. Delayed consolidation — Finance can't close the month because data arrives on different days

The PayrollFit Approach: Schema-per-Entity

PayrollFit uses a schema-per-entity database architecture. Each legal entity gets its own isolated data space with its own employee master, payroll rules, CNSS registration, and bank configuration. Yet all entities are visible from a single dashboard — Group HR sees consolidated costs; entity HR sees only their data.

Case Study: Capgemini Maroc

Capgemini Maroc operates three legal entities with 5,000+ employees. Before PayrollFit, their payroll team spent 3–4 days monthly reconciling entity data. With PayrollFit's multi-entity engine, the full monthly cycle runs in under 4 hours with automatic DAMANCOM declarations per entity.

Ready to streamline your payroll?

Get a free consultation with our payroll experts.

Contact Us →
Call WhatsApp Email